How can university students stay safe during emergencies?

Answer: social media

A new study conducted by the University at Buffalo School of Management found that the widespread popularity of social media and mobile apps provides an effective vehicle for providing students with information that can keep them safe.

Researchers found that students were more likely to comply with emergency notifications delivered via a social network in which they participate.

"Social media also allows two-way communication,” lead author Wencui Han said. “Campus officials can respond to concerns and provide more detailed instructions, and users can add and share content, helping information spread more rapidly."
